
Training - Field Trainer
Verizon Authorized Retailer, TCC, Columbus, OH, United States
Position Purpose
Support strategic programs companywide that drive critical performance metrics and routinely pivots to meet the needs of the business.
Essential Duties
Conduct employee training classes in-store, in the classroom, or on a virtual platform covering product knowledge, sales skills, leadership principles, and best practices.
Conduct store visits to support district leadership teams, communicate feedback for curriculum development, and provide coaching as needed.
Build and maintain relationships with business partners at all levels of the organization.
Ensure understanding of company policies, procedures, and practices.
Work in partnership with field teams to plan and deliver training solutions and resources for continuous employee development.
Facilitate training exercises and activities to illustrate the content.
Communicate with the Content Development Team to enhance and update curriculum.
Provide customized learning solutions in partnership with regional leadership.
Provide learning attendance and completion reporting.
Partner with field leadership to interpret sales results and create a training plan that links behaviors to numbers.
Provide direct support to new hires during their first 90 days to ensure they meet company KPI targets.
Manage expenses to adhere to set budget requirements.
Perform other duties as assigned.
Required Knowledge, Skills and Abilities
Education and/or experience: High school diploma or general education degree (GED). Bachelor’s degree (B.A./B.S.) in Adult Education, Training, or a related field is preferred. Wireless field experience is preferred.
Proficient with Microsoft Office, including Teams and Excel.
Language Skills
Reads and interprets operating instructions and procedure manuals. Routinely writes detailed reports and correspondence and responds to questions and/or complaints. Routinely speaks effectively before groups of customers, clients, and managers and/or employees within the organization.
Reasoning / Problem Solving Ability
Routinely solves practical problems and deals with a variety of concrete variables in situations where standardization exists. Interprets a variety of instructions provided in written, oral, diagram, or schedule form.
Decision Making & Impact of Errors
Limited – Makes limited decisions and determines best methods to solve problems by referring to established precedents and policies. The impact of decisions is usually low to moderate cost.
Physical Demands
Able to sit up to 35% of the time. Able to stand or walk over 70% of the time.
Work Environment
Work typically occurs remotely in a retail store environment and in a home office, with routine presentations before small to large groups.
Travel Requirements
Travels up to 100% of the time, including overnight.
